The existence of a fixed threshold may create perverse incentives for platforms to stay under the radar. While this may not be an issue for regulating currently incumbent gatekeepers, it may be relevant in the future when those gatekeepers whose growth the new regulatory approach intends tofoster will have reached a point when they will have gotten close to the threshold. GAFA), the differences between jurisdictions may create substantial burdens when todays entrants will have grown to a size that makes them subject to regulation in some but not all jurisdictions. These two companies would likely exceed the EUs thresholds in terms of market size and users, that is, a sufficiently large number of active business users (app developers) and active end users (phone owners).
